A novel and robust Bayesian approach for segmentation of psoriasis lesions and its risk stratification. |
Abstract | ||
---|---|---|
•Automatic segmentation of psoriatic lesion using Bayesian model.•Multiclass psoriasis risk assessment system (pRAS).•Implementation of nine pRAS systems which criss-crosses three classifiers and three feature selection methods.•In-depth comparative analysis of performance of nine pRAS systems.•Comparative performance of nine pRAS systems with manually segmented data and automatic segmented data. |
